Public health officials urge Niagara businesses to ensure staff and/or customers are fully immunized against COVID-19.
Niagara Region Public Health (NRPH) is once again encouraging local businesses to take steps to keep workplaces safe during the pandemic.
Last week, the agency issued a letter to employers, recommending businesses adopt vaccination policies, ensure masks are worn at all times, and encourage staff to get tested for COVID-19 when appropriate.
The NRPH is also encouraging companies to limit the spread of the virus by minimizing the number of customers and staff on the premises to maintain physical distancing, and make sure air filtration and ventilation systems are properly maintained.
So far, there have been 13 workplace outbreaks in September.
To get free rapid testing kits, businesses can head over to their local Chamber of Commerce.
